Municipal Budget 2010
According to the National Survey of Nonprofit and Voluntary Organizations (NSNVO) conducted in 2003, over 49% of the total funding for voluntary sector organizations in Canada comes from various levels of government. The funding for all organizations breaks down to the following:
- 40% from provincial governments
- 7% from the federal government
- 2% from municipal governments
This funding is the form of grants and contributions. For this reason, budget decisions at all levels are important to the sector and therefore a focus of CCVO's work will be on the City Calgary's 2010 Budget. Watch for additional information as it unfolds.
